tVNS ear clips provide low-level electrical stimulation to the auricular branch of the vagus nerve at the outer ear. This pathway connects directly to brainstem nuclei that influence mood, heart rate variability, and stress response. The approach is less invasive than implanted vagus nerve stimulators and more targeted than broad cranial electrotherapy, giving a promising option for acute anxiety episodes, sleep disturbances, and mood regulation. NEMOS is a portable auricular vagus nerve stimulator originally developed by Cerbomed and later distributed by tVNS Technologies. It uses a small stimulator module connected to two ear electrodes that sit on the concha or tragus of the outer ear to stimulate the auricular branch of the vagus nerve. The device allows clinicians and users to adjust pulse width, frequency, and intensity, letting sessions be tailored to comfort and therapeutic goals.

Alpha-Stim is included because it is a long-standing, widely used cranial electrotherapy stimulation (CES) device that uses ear clip electrodes to deliver microcurrent. While its mechanism differs from tVNS, it targets the earlobes and influences brain networks involved in anxiety and sleep. For people seeking proven ear-clip solutions with a large user base and regulatory approvals, Alpha-Stim is an important comparison to tVNS devices.

Description

The Alpha-Stim AID (Anxiety Insomnia Device) is a compact CES unit that uses low-level microcurrent via ear clip electrodes to modulate electrical activity in the brain. The device is FDA-cleared for anxiety, insomnia, and depression in various models and has decades of clinical use. It is easy to use, with a simple intensity knob and session timer. The TENS 7000 is a popular consumer TENS (transcutaneous electrical nerve stimulation) unit that offers adjustable intensity and waveform settings. By pairing it with ear clip electrodes or small adhesive pads placed on the ear concha, users can create an auricular stimulation setup. This approach is DIY compared to dedicated tVNS or CES devices, and requires careful parameter adjustments to remain comfortable and safe.

What is the difference between tVNS and CES ear clip devices?

tVNS targets the auricular branch of the vagus nerve at the outer ear using parameters designed to engage vagal pathways, while CES delivers microcurrent across the skull via earlobes to influence broader cortical networks. Both can reduce anxiety, but tVNS is more targeted for vagal modulation and may produce stronger HRV changes. CES has a longer clinical history for insomnia and anxiety. Choice depends on goals and available evidence.

Are there any safety concerns or contraindications?

Do not use tVNS or CES devices if you have an implanted pacemaker, defibrillator, or certain metal implants without consulting your clinician. Pregnant people and those with epilepsy should check with a healthcare provider first. Always read the manufacturer warnings and start at low intensity to avoid discomfort.

How do I choose electrode placement for the best effect?

For tVNS target the cymba conchae or tragus area of the outer ear where the auricular branch of the vagus nerve is most accessible. For CES, earlobe placement is typical. Follow device-specific guides and start with low intensity to ensure comfort. If unsure, seek guidance from a clinician or device trainer.
